BT seem to be installing FTTC on my road. Noisy machine that is blowing cables thru their pavement ducting. Lots of strange markings and numbers spray painted onto the pavement and the green cabinet. Can hear a pneumatic drill going too.

Exchange listed as Q1 2012 for FTTC. Must be a lot of work involved.
